How to Create a Google Business Profile and Its Best Practices

If you want your business to show up on Google Search and Maps, creating a Google Business Profile (GBP) is the first and most essential step. Whether you're a local shop or a service provider, a properly optimized profile boosts your visibility and attracts more customers.


Step-by-Step Guide to Create Your Google Business Profile


  1. Sign in with your Gmail ID: Go to Google Business and log in with your Google account.
  2. Enter your business name and category: Choose a category that best describes what you do.
  3. Add location and service areas: Specify your physical address or service area to help customers find you easily.
  4. Provide contact details and website: Add your phone number and website URL.
  5. Verify your business: Choose a verification method (usually by postcard, phone, or email).


Once verified, your GBP will go live, but don't stop there.


Best Practices by a Google Business Profile Expert


  1. Complete every section: Fill out business hours, services, products, and a detailed description.
  2. Use high-quality images: Upload clear photos of your location, team, and services.
  3. Post regularly: Share updates, offers, or events to stay active.
  4. Collect and respond to reviews: This boosts credibility and helps with local SEO.
  5. Keep your info updated: Always reflect accurate business hours, holidays, or location changes.
